Oxymoist Eye Drop

By Oxymoist

10ml Eye Drop in a Packet

Composition icon

Composition

Carboxymethylcellulose(3mg/ml) + n-acetylcarnosine(10mg/ml) + Glycerol(10mg/ml) + Boric Acid(3mg/ml)

About Oxymoist Eye Drop

Oxymoist Eye Drop is a prescription medicine designed to alleviate symptoms associated with dry eyes. This specialized eye drop works by providing lubrication to the eyes, thereby helping to maintain the natural moisture levels. By doing so, it offers temporary relief from the burning sensation and discomfort often experienced with dry eyes. Additionally, Oxymoist Eye Drop also aids in reducing redness and swelling of the eyes.

It is crucial to use Oxymoist Eye Drop as directed by your healthcare provider. Administer the medication only in the affected eye, following the prescribed dosage and duration. Prior to application, carefully read the instructions provided on the label. Hygiene is important - always wash your hands before using the eye drops. Avoid using more or less of the medication than recommended; adhere to the exact dosage advised by your doctor or outlined on the label.

Although generally well-tolerated, common side effects of Oxymoist Eye Drop may include irritation, a burning sensation, or eye pain. Should these side effects persist or worsen over time, it is important to notify your doctor promptly. In the event of accidental contact with the ears, nose, or mouth, rinse the area with water immediately.

Inform your healthcare provider if you have any known allergies to the ingredients within Oxymoist Eye Drop or if you are currently taking any other medications. Post-administration of this eye drop, it is advisable to refrain from driving or operating heavy machinery, as temporary blurring of vision may occur, affecting your ability to drive safely.

How to use the Oxymoist Eye Drop

When using Oxymoist Eye Drop, remember that it is meant for external use only. Follow your doctor's advice on the dose and how long to use it. Before using, check the label for directions. Hold the dropper near your eye without touching it. Squeeze the dropper gently to place the medicine inside the lower eyelid. Make sure to wipe off any excess liquid after application. What if you forgot to take Oxymoist Eye Drop?

If you forget to use Oxymoist Eye Drop at the scheduled time, simply skip that dose and proceed with your usual dosing schedule. Avoid doubling up on the medication to make up for the missed dose. It's important to maintain consistency in using the eye drops as prescribed by your healthcare provider for the best results.
